Beagleboard c4 linux image software

It is an introductory video that should give people who are new to this topic a starting. The image below is for beagleboard rev c5 and later. The board was developed by a small team of engineers as an educational board that. Because of the missing fb0 device the xserver cannot start. In this video i look at how you can get started with video capture and image processing on the beaglebone. The first step is to create an empty image file of an appropriate size. Uefi with beagleboard on ubuntu using qemu shortcircuits.

On a mac, navigate to applicationsutilities and doubleclick terminal to open a new terminal window. This system is based on two beagleboard xm single board embedded device computers with leopard imaging cameras running linux angstrom os and a pc running linux. Buster iot tidl without graphical desktop and with machine learning acceleration tools for beagleboardx15. Beagleboard will boot the arm eabi ubuntu distribution from the sd card. Getting mono running on a beagleboard c4 using yocto. The beagleboard was also designed with open source software development. The beagleboard was also designed with open source software development in mind, and as a way of demonstrating the texas instruments omap3530 systemonachip. Esc boston 2011 will take place on the 2629 september 2011, four days of handson training, educational sessions and an interactive exhibit hall. Linuxready dev board beats beagleboardx15 to the am5728. Read the stepbystep getting started tutorial below to begin developing with your beagle in minutes. Join them to grow your own development teams, manage permissions, and collaborate on projects. Beagleboard images software images from linux internet platform site.

Youll need to boot your beaglebone to ubuntu with a current image, anything prior to kernel 3. Although the information in this article and the next is useful in general, the specific hardware and software used in this article are as follow. I followed below steps in my virtualbox installed ubuntu. In this article, we will be going over how to setup edk2 for beagleboard on ubuntu 14.

Booting android from nand with ubifs root file system on. Esc boston embedded software development tutorials for android, linux, microprocessors, qa, c programming, etc. Beagleboard xm and beaglebone black are two different boards. The rest of this post assumes you are running some sort of linux. Beaglebrick create a selfcontained software defined radio ham radio station featuring an lcd touchscreen. I have a project that has 2 processor hogging processes, i would like to have the core process running on node 2, and the communication to the outside world running on node 1. Beaglebone black emmc flasher angstrom distribution beaglebone black 2gb emmc 20904 more info. Beaglebone blue beaglebone optimized for mobile robotics.

Foundation supports building electronics with open source hardware and software, especially linux. The beagleboard is a lowpower opensource singleboard computer produced by texas instruments in association with digikey and newark element14. I did just that implementing a feature to add tsched buffer size to the configuration file. Building robert nelsons linux kernel into yoctodaisy.

The linux drivers included on the beagleboard only are the ftdiserial, and i dont see anything for accessing the board as a network connection with ip address. Linux sound kurt taylors software development notes. This systemwas implemented using gstreamer to send, receive, and blend left and right images. The beagleboardxm features tis 1 ghz arm cortexa8 processor, provides stereo audio and digital video connectivity, and supports usb, rs232, and ethernet. The beagle board is an openhardware singleboard computer that is both inexpensive and capable of running linux at a reasonable speed. The next article describes how to develop java applications and run them on the beagleboard. Hello, im trying to install ubuntu natty on the beagle board rev c4. Download the lastest debian image from latestimages. Video capture and image processing on embedded linux using opencv. Want to be notified of new releases in beagleboardlinux. Getting started usb network adapter on the beaglebone. Based on the texas instruments am5729, developers have access to the powerful soc with the ease of beaglebone black header and mechanical compatibility.

How to connect your beaglebone via ssh over usb dummies. Booting android from nand with ubifs root file system on beagleboard rev c4. Beagles are tiny computers ideal for learning and prototyping with electronics. Finally we will develop an osloader that can load a freertos application. Github is home to over 40 million developers working together. Installing linux on an armbased beagleboard oracle.

Beagleboardxm is a powerful chip with a cortexa8 cpu and a dsp. For beagleboard revision c4, above sources will not work. Dear, i am trying to port the the prebuilt image of android in sd card on beagleboardrev c4. When new revisions of hardware or software is released. Download the sd card image you want to use listed below. Recently, starting releasing officially supported debian images on their latest images page. Texas instruments omap3 preinstalled desktop image.

This step may or may not be necessary, depending on how old a. Get to know the beagle board, and learn how to get a linux development environment together on the cheap. This guest column by cofounder jason kridner introduces the beaglebone blacks cuttingedge linux 3. The beagleboard c4 described in this article comes with a 4 gb microsd memory. Beagleboard revc4, including various cables and adapters. This article describes the necessary environment and steps for booting linux on the beagleboardxm with angstrom linux, android, and ubuntu. I like the emmc flasher image which appropriately flashes this image to the emmc. Also send me any suggestions as to how to optimize and make the system run faster. This page contains info on how to get started using c6run on the beagleboard or beagleboardxm community platforms. If you change the account information, you must supply the correct username and password to connect to beaglebone black via an ethernet network, you connect the board to an ethernet network using a standard ethernet cable, give the board an ip address, and. The new kernel incorporates a new direct rendering manager drm display driver architecture, as well as full support for the device tree data structure introduced in.

The mlo file can be considered the first stage boot loader. Ubuntu on beaglebone black be merged into this page. The only problem with the beagleboard xm is the state of drivers and software. This image can be written to a 2gb or larger microsd card, via dd on linux or on windowsmaclinux. This page is about running a linux distribution arm eabi ubuntu on the beagleboard. Connect your beaglebone to your computer by using a mini usb cable. If nothing happens, download github desktop and try again. Based on the texas instruments am5729, developers have access to the powerful soc with the ease of. Explore the linux distribution shipping with rev c beaglebone black, customized with cloud9 ide to run javascript, python, c. Availability vendor documentation basic requirements arm cross compiler. Mentor embedded linux start writing linux applications quickly with the mentor embedded linux kit for the beagleboard. Since much of this page is generic, it has also been extended to help support devices such as the pandaboard and beaglebone.

Install support for matlab support package for beaglebone. I tried to boot my beagleboard from nand, because i cannot boot it from mmc. These are the basic steps to install and run linux on the beagleboard. Although algorithmically it made sense to me, i tried countless hours trying to debug the c code. The usbpowered beagleboard is a lowcost, fanless single board computer that unleashes laptoplike performance and expandability without the bulk, expense, or noise of typical desktop machines. I will be using qemu in order to simulate beagleboard. Beagleboard xm has a dsp on board and a camera interface. This is the place where beagleboard fans can come to find information on the beagleboard, beagleboard xm, beaglebone and beagleboneblack projects that are manufactured by circuitco. The beaglebone black also ships with linux kernel 3. Clone beaglebone black linux using following command. Most of this information can also be found on the beagleboard. There is one software workaround and one hardware fix for this. Angstrom distribution beaglebone, beaglebone black 4gb sd 20620 more info.

Pop package on package is a technique where the memory, nand and sdram, are mounted on top of the omap3530. Late in the process, i discovered that it was already possible to pass it to the alsa module, so i abandoned the additional code. The beagleboardxm is a lowcost, singleboard computer designed for digital signal processing. Beagle is a linux desktopindependent service which transparently and unobtrusively keeps track of your data and provides searching and indexing capabilities. Is there a simulink support package for beagleboard. The usbpowered beagleboard is a lowcost, fanless single board computer that unleashes laptoplike performance and. Connecting beagleboard to cutecom in linux youtube. Stereoscopic 3d anaglyph video system using beagleboard xm. Which can be used to boost the image processing power.

1066 717 1597 1253 423 1613 1608 1253 1433 524 682 542 833 450 781 424 903 1471 466 1207 1249 512 870 624 1203 1194 782 828 986 429 260 441 309 142 127 1013 897 1292 1185